在现代的网络环境中,服务器代理的使用越来越普遍,尤其是在提高访问速度、保护用户隐私以及实现跨区域访问等方面。然而,有时我们会遇到服务器代理查找失败的问题,这不仅影响了服务的可用性,也可能造成数据的丢失或安全隐患。本文将深入探讨导致服务器代理查找失败的原因,并提供相应的解决方法。

一、服务器代理查找失败的常见原因

1. 网络连接问题

网络连接的稳定性是使用服务器代理的基础。如果网络连接不稳定或中断,代理服务器将无法访问目标服务器。网络问题包括:

  • 物理连接故障:例如网线损坏或路由器故障。
  • ISP(互联网服务提供商)问题:ISP的服务器故障可能导致无法连接到代理服务器。

2. 代理服务器配置错误

代理服务器的配置错误是导致查找失败的常见原因。错误的配置可能包括:

  • 错误的IP地址或端口号:代理的地址设置错误,导致无法访问。
  • 认证信息错误:一些代理服务器需要输入用户名和密码,若这些信息错误,同样会导致查找失败。

3. DNS解析失败

正确的DNS(域名系统)解析是连接成功的关键。如果DNS无法解析代理服务器的域名,将会导致查找失败。可能的原因包括:

  • DNS服务器故障或设置不当。
  • 本地DNS缓存损坏,导致无法正确解析。

4. 安全防护措施

某些企业或公共网络可能会对代理服务器进行安全防护措施,比如防火墙设置。这些措施可能会阻止来自特定IP地址的访问,导致查找失败。

5. 代理服务器本身的故障

当代理服务器处于维护状态或遭遇故障时,自然无法正常工作。代理服务器的技术问题包括:

  • 超载:当大量用户同时访问同一代理服务器时,会导致其超负荷运行。
  • 软件故障:软件版本过旧或者存在bug,导致代理服务器无法正常响应请求。

二、解决方法

1. 检查网络连接

确保网络连接正常是使用代理服务器的第一步。可以通过以下方法排查网络问题:

  • 重新启动设备:如路由器和计算机,确保所有连接恢复。
  • 使用网络诊断工具:检查是否能够访问其他网站,从而确认网络是否正常。

2. 验证代理配置

检查并确认代理设置的正确性。这包括:

  • 确认IP地址和端口号设置正确。
  • 检查代理的认证信息,确保输入无误。

3. 更换DNS服务器

如果怀疑是DNS解析的问题,可以尝试更换DNS服务器。推荐使用稳定的公共DNS,如Google的8.8.8.8和8.8.4.4,或Cloudflare的1.1.1.1。

4. 检查防火墙设置

如果在企业或公共网络上使用代理,确保相关的防火墙设置允许访问代理服务器。可以联系网络管理员获取帮助。

5. 选择其他代理服务器

如果当前的代理服务器出现问题,考虑更换其他的代理服务器。可以通过搜索引擎找到稳定、可靠的代理服务提供商,并进行测试后再决定使用。

6. 定期维护和更新软件

定期对代理服务器进行维护,确保其软件版本是最新的,并及时解决发现的问题。这不仅能提高代理的性能,也能降低故障发生的概率。

三、深入步骤分析

(一)网络连接问题的排查步骤

  1. 使用ping命令:通过命令行工具ping测试目标网站和代理服务器,判断是否能够正常到达。
  2. 检查物理连接:确保所有网络设备都正常运作,检查网线、路由器及交换机的状态。

(二)代理配置的检查流程

  1. 对照文档:参考代理服务提供的文档,确认配置参数的要求。
  2. 重设代理设置:如果不确定设置的正确性,可以尝试删除当前配置,重新设置。

(三)DNS服务器替换的具体方法

  • 在操作系统中进入网络设置,修改DNS设置为公共DNS。
  • 清除本地DNS缓存:在命令行中输入ipconfig /flushdns

四、总结

了解服务器代理查找失败的原因并实施相应的解决方法,有助于提升网络的稳定性和访问效率。通过网络的稳定连接、正确的代理配置、有效的DNS解析以及合理的安全设置,可以大大降低查找失败的风险。同时,定期的维护和更新也是确保代理服务稳定的重要步骤。无论是个人用户还是企业使用者,都应重视这些方面,以便在复杂的网络环境中保持顺畅的访问体验。